First, let’s break down what a single table fiber laser cutting machine actually does. This machine uses a focused beam of light to cut through various materials, including metals like steel, aluminum, and copper. The efficiency of this method stems from the high energy density of fiber lasers, which allows for precise cuts with minimal waste. When evaluating your single table fiber laser cutting machine, you’ll want to examine a few critical features:
Cutting Speed: The ability of a fiber laser to cut faster means you can increase productivity. A well-tuned machine might slice through materials at speeds of 20 meters per minute or more.
Material Versatility: Today's machines are designed to handle various materials and thicknesses. If you’re not able to cut aluminum or stainless steel efficiently, it may be time to rethink your equipment.
Precision and Quality: Check the machine’s ability to maintain edge quality. A good fiber laser cutting machine should produce smooth edges without burrs—less finishing work means more time and cost savings for your business.

Innovation is at the heart of laser cutting technology. Modern machines come equipped with advanced features such as automatic height detection sensors, which ensure consistent cutting quality by adjusting the laser head to the material’s surface. This minimization of human error not only improves precision but also keeps work environments safer.
Additionally, integration with CAD/CAM software can streamline your processes from design to production, allowing for rapid prototyping and faster turnaround times. With the right technology, businesses can essentially keep up with ever-evolving industry demands.
